Luwawu-Cabarrot Signs Non-Guaranteed Deal With Hawks

The Hawks have signed shooting guard Timothe Luwawu-Cabarrot to a one-year, non-guaranteed deal, Chris Kirschner of The Athletic tweets.

The 26-year-old Luwawu-Cabarrot is a five-year NBA veteran. He played for the Nets for the past two years, including 58 regular-season appearances last season. He averaged 6.4 PPG, 2.2 RPG and 1.2 APG but shot just 36.5% from the field. He’s made 33.1% of his 3-point shots during his career.

Luwawu-Cabarrot also made 11 postseason appearances over the last two seasons. He became an unrestricted free agent after the season.

Atlanta has 16 other players under contract, including 14 on guaranteed deals, so Luwawu-Cabarrot will likely be competing for the last spot on the 15-man opening-night roster. The Hawks also have another player reportedly on a training camp deal and both two-way slots filled, which would give them a full 20-player roster heading into camp.
